Description
Neuroglancer is a high-performance, WebGL-based visualization tool designed for large-scale volumetric neuroscience data. It allows researchers to visualize electron microscopy (EM) and light microscopy datasets in a web browser, supporting formats like Zarr, N5, and Neuroglancer precomputed volumes. The software includes a Python interface for programmatic interaction and data management.
